I can not login to SuSE 10 as root user in graphical mode
 
Hi, I have a problem with SuSE Linux 10.0. After installing SuSE on my system, I could login to it as root user several times (1 - 5 times) but after that it behaved such a strange manner...
After I entered the user name and password of the root user and pressed Enter to login the screen goes black for a short time and then the login screen comes back with out any error message so I can login as root user no more. Another strange point is that the root user is working properly when I am logging to it with su command.
I installed SuSE again, also I tested it on another system but I still have the same problem.

reddazz 04-26-2006 10:27 AM

Some distros disable graphical login as root for various reasons. Look at your kdmrc file and check if root logins are disabled or tinker with the login manager settings in kcontrol.

EclipseAgent 04-27-2006 09:58 PM

linux:/ # cat /opt/kde3/share/config/kdm/kdmrc | grep AllowRootLogin
AllowRootLogin=false
linux:/ #


Check to see what KDMRC says
